Prep Boys Hoops: Third quarter surge sends Mules to win

Fairfield put three players in double figures in picking up a 53-46 win over Eldorado Saturday night in Black Diamond Conference action.

Eric Rodgers had a team-high 14 points for the Miles (18-9), while Caden Robbins tacked on 13 points and McGuire Taylor tossed in 12 in the win.

Eldorado jumped out to a 12-9 first quarter lead and lead 22-19 at the break, but in the third quarter, EHS was outscored 19-9 and trailed 38-31 going into the final eight minutes in the seven-point loss.

Parker Price had a game-high 19 points for the Eagles, while Josh Owens scored seven points for the Eagles (14-10 overall, 2-5 BDC).

Brock Cantrell chipped in with six points for EHS, while Gage Heath and Boston Bradley each finished with five points for EHS. Both Dylan Henshaw and Trevor Milligan tacked on two points in the loss.

Eldorado returns to action tonight (Tuesday) at Carmi-White County and will travel to Flora Friday.
